Greenwave Technology Solutions, Inc. announced that it has commenced operation of a metal baler, wire stripper, and three sheers at its non-ferrous processing facility in Portsmouth, VA. The high capacity metal baler is capable of compacting large amounts of metal into dense bales ? significantly reducing the amount of labor and cost required to process, transport, and sell copper and aluminum products.

By condensing more material into each load of metal it sells, the Company will be able to reduce transportation costs and realize a greater profit margin. Further, the Company will be able to more easily export its products to domestic and international clients, potentially increasing the revenues generated by its products. Greenwave recently completed its multi-year capex cycle, under which the Company has invested more than $15 million in its infrastructure and equipment over the past 24 months.

This capex cycle is expected to double its ferrous metal processing capacity from fiscal 2022 levels and result in the Company having the infrastructure to accretively scale to over 20 metal recycling facilities.
